November Weather in Grand Rapids,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In November, the average temperature in Grand Rapids, United States is a chilly -2°C (28°F). Expect minimums plummeting to -19°C (-1°F), while highs can surprisingly reach 21°C (70°F). With 33 mm (1.3 in) of precipitation spread over 9 days, it's advisable to prepare for occasional showers. The air is quite humid too, with an average humidity of 87%.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.
